Transforming Learning for the 21st Century: An Economic ImperativeSession DetailsThursday, May 25, 2006 12:00 p.m. - 1:00 p.m. Session Type: Session Speaker(s)
AbstractTo succeed in a "flat," global, knowledge-based economy, graduates of higher education institutions must have literacy in science and mathematics, creativity, fluency in information and communication technologies, and the ability to engage in expert decision making and complex communication. Shifts in every aspect of higher education are needed to accomplish this goal.
